What to Expect and How It Works

Your adventure begins at The Ropes of Southern Utah, located just outside Hurricane, Utah, with free parking onsite—a welcome convenience. Arrival 30 minutes early for check-in and a quick safety briefing is essential. Here, guides will fit you with a helmet, harness, and carabiners, and walk you through safety procedures, so you feel confident before stepping onto the course.

The experience itself is divided into two main parts: guided climbs and self-guided exploration during the sunset. The guides are friendly and knowledgeable, making sure everyone understands how to move safely through the obstacle course. The course features a variety of challenges—ropes, bridges, and climbing elements—that test your balance and nerve while giving you stunning panoramic views of Southern Utah’s famous red cliffs and valleys.

What’s Not Included and What to Bring

To make the most of your time, arrive dressed in comfortable athletic clothing and closed-toe shoes. Bring a jacket during cooler months and be prepared for weather changes. Since smoking, alcohol, and drugs are prohibited on site, you’ll want to stay sober and alert.

The activity is wheelchair accessible, which broadens its appeal, though the physical challenges of the course will still apply. The experience lasts exactly two hours, giving you plenty of time to enjoy the views without feeling rushed.

Is there an age limit for this activity?
Yes, children as young as 4 years old can participate, making it family-friendly.

What should I wear for the tour?
Comfortable athletic clothing and closed-toe shoes are required. A light jacket is recommended during cooler months.

How long does the experience last?
The entire activity is two hours, including check-in, safety briefing, and time on the obstacle course.

Is the activity wheelchair accessible?
Yes, the tour is wheelchair accessible, but some physical challenges related to heights will apply.

What if I’m nervous about heights?
Guides are experienced and focus on safety and support. If you’re unsure, discuss your concerns with them beforehand.

Do I need to reserve in advance?
Yes, reservations are recommended. You can book now, with the option to pay later, and c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
